Ottawa – Arab Canada News

The new Canadian Prime Minister announced in a decisive statement that his government will not cooperate with Russia on any projects or arrangements concerning the Arctic region, emphasizing that “Russian aggressive behavior leaves no room for any partnership in this sensitive area.”

The Prime Minister said at a press conference held today in Ottawa:

“Canada is committed to defending its sovereignty and interests in the Arctic, and there will be no bilateral relationship with Russia on this issue as long as its expansionist policies and threats to international security continue.”

A hardline stance reflecting a shift in foreign policy

This stance represents a significant shift in Canadian policy toward Moscow and comes in the context of rising tensions between the West and Russia over security and geopolitical issues, most notably the war in Ukraine and increasing Russian military activities in the polar regions.

Prime Minister Mark Carney confirmed that Canada will continue to work with its NATO allies and the Scandinavian countries to ensure stability in the north, enhancing Canadian presence in the Arctic through investments in defense, infrastructure, and scientific research.
